- # require mixins before we hook them into the java & c code
- require 'google/protobuf/message_exts'
- # We define these before requiring the platform-specific modules.
- # That way the module init can grab references to these.
- module Google
- module Protobuf
- class Error < StandardError; end
- class ParseError < Error; end
- class TypeError < ::TypeError; end
- end
- end
- if RUBY_PLATFORM == "java"
- require 'json'
- require 'google/protobuf_java'
- else
- begin
- require "google/#{RUBY_VERSION.sub(/\.\d+$/, '')}/protobuf_c"
- rescue LoadError
- require 'google/protobuf_c'
- end
- module Google
- module Protobuf
- module Internal
- def self.infer_package(names)
- # Package is longest common prefix ending in '.', if any.
- if not names.empty?
- min, max = names.minmax
- last_common_dot = nil
- min.size.times { |i|
- if min[i] != max[i] then break end
- if min[i] == ?. then last_common_dot = i end
- }
- if last_common_dot
- return min.slice(0, last_common_dot)
- end
- end
- nil
- end
- class NestingBuilder
- def initialize(msg_names, enum_names)
- @to_pos = {nil=>nil}
- @msg_children = Hash.new { |hash, key| hash[key] = [] }
- @enum_children = Hash.new { |hash, key| hash[key] = [] }
- msg_names.each_with_index { |name, idx| @to_pos[name] = idx }
- enum_names.each_with_index { |name, idx| @to_pos[name] = idx }
- msg_names.each { |name| @msg_children[parent(name)] << name }
- enum_names.each { |name| @enum_children[parent(name)] << name }
- end
- def build(package)
- return build_msg(package)
- end
- private
- def build_msg(msg)
- return {
- :pos => @to_pos[msg],
- :msgs => @msg_children[msg].map { |child| build_msg(child) },
- :enums => @enum_children[msg].map { |child| @to_pos[child] },
- }
- end
- private
- def parent(name)
- idx = name.rindex(?.)
- if idx
- return name.slice(0, idx)
- else
- return nil
- end
- end
- end
- def self.fixup_descriptor(package, msg_names, enum_names)
- if package.nil?
- package = self.infer_package(msg_names + enum_names)
- end
- nesting = NestingBuilder.new(msg_names, enum_names).build(package)
- return package, nesting
- end
- end
- end
- end
- end
- require 'google/protobuf/repeated_field'
- module Google
- module Protobuf
- def self.encode(msg)
- msg.to_proto
- end
- def self.encode_json(msg, options = {})
- msg.to_json(options)
- end
- def self.decode(klass, proto)
- klass.decode(proto)
- end
- def self.decode_json(klass, json, options = {})
- klass.decode_json(json, options)
- end
- end
- end
